Sawsbuck

The Season Pokémon

Normal Grass
The plants growing on its horns change according to the season. The leaders of the herd possess magnificent horns.

Traits

Abilities

Chlorophyll

The Pokémon's Speed stat is doubled in harsh sunlight.

Sap Sipper

Being hit by a Grass-type move raises the Pokémon's Attack stat instead.

Serene Grace

Hidden

The Pokémon's moves are more likely to have their additional effects.
